Terry Perkinson currently serves as an Engineering Manager at Cisco, where he leverages his extensive background in hardware and software engineering to drive the development of innovative security SaaS solutions. Since joining Cisco through the acquisition of Lancope, where he played a pivotal role in the Stealthwatch product line, Terry has been instrumental in architecting and deploying advanced security solutions that utilize Docker containers in AWS. His expertise in open-source technologies such as Kafka, Spark, and Zookeeper, combined with custom RESTful microservices, enables the handling of high-volume data ingress and real-time analysis, critical for modern cybersecurity applications.
